| State | Total number of principals | Race/ethnicity | |||||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Hispanic, regardless of race | White, non-Hispanic | Black, non-Hispanic | Other1 | ||||||
| United States | 90,470 | 6.5 | 80.9 | 10.6 | 2.0 | ||||
| Alabama | 1,480 | # | 66.9 | 30.0 | 3.1 | ! | |||
| Alaska | 470 | ‡ | 91.1 | ‡ | 7.4 | ! | |||
| Arizona | 1,910 | 10.8 | ! | 87.1 | ‡ | ‡ | |||
| Arkansas | 990 | # | 83.1 | 15.8 | ‡ | ||||
| California | 9,170 | 17.2 | 73.4 | 4.8 | ! | 4.7 | ! | ||
| Colorado | 1,600 | 8.2 | ! | 86.9 | ‡ | ‡ | |||
| Connecticut | 1,060 | ‡ | 88.4 | 7.6 | ! | ‡ | |||
| Delaware | 210 | ‡ | 77.1 | 18.4 | ‡ | ||||
| District of Columbia | 200 | 5.7 | ! | 15.8 | ! | 75.4 | 3.1 | ! | |
| Florida | 3,340 | 10.3 | 66.1 | 21.9 | ‡ | ||||
| Georgia | 2,300 | # | 70.5 | 28.4 | ‡ | ||||
| Hawaii | 300 | ‡ | ‡ | ‡ | 79.4 | ||||
| Idaho | 700 | ‡ | 96.9 | # | ‡ | ||||
| Illinois | 4,090 | ‡ | 87.4 | 9.7 | # | ||||
| Indiana | 1,900 | # | 92.1 | 7.9 | ! | # | |||
| Iowa | 1,300 | ‡ | 97.8 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| Kansas | 1,370 | 5.5 | ! | 89.9 | ‡ | # | |||
| Kentucky | 1,360 | # | 95.5 | ‡ | # | ||||
| Louisiana | 1,340 | # | 71.3 | 27.4 | ‡ | ||||
| Maine | 680 | # | 100.0 | # | # | ||||
| Maryland | 1,420 | ‡ | 67.1 | 31.7 | # | ||||
| Massachusetts | 1,810 | ‡ | 94.7 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| Michigan | 3,700 | ‡ | 86.0 | 10.4 | ! | ‡ | |||
| Minnesota | 1,860 | ‡ | 93.5 | 4.4 | ! | ‡ | |||
| Mississippi | 1,050 | ‡ | 60.2 | 39.3 | # | ||||
| Missouri | 2,000 | ‡ | 91.0 | 8.6 | ! | # | |||
| Montana | 560 | ‡ | 93.1 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| Nebraska | 890 | ‡ | 99.0 | # | # | ||||
| Nevada | 540 | ‡ | 88.3 | 4.6 | ! | 3.4 | ! | ||
| New Hampshire | 450 | # | 100.0 | # | # | ||||
| New Jersey | 2,460 | ‡ | 72.0 | 19.4 | ! | # | |||
| New Mexico | 710 | 37.4 | 57.9 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| New York | 4,660 | 13.2 | ! | 73.9 | 10.0 | ! | ‡ | ||
| North Carolina | 2,380 | # | 75.3 | 22.3 | ‡ | ||||
| North Dakota | 370 | ‡ | 96.3 | # | ‡ | ||||
| Ohio | 3,650 | ‡ | 86.1 | 12.9 | ‡ | ||||
| Oklahoma | 1,550 | ‡ | 85.7 | ‡ | 10.8 | ! | |||
| Oregon | 1,180 | ‡ | 93.3 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| Pennsylvania | 3,190 | ‡ | 91.1 | 7.0 | ! | ‡ | |||
| Rhode Island | 310 | # | 93.6 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| South Carolina | 1,120 | ‡ | 64.4 | 33.2 | ‡ | ||||
| South Dakota | 440 | ‡ | 94.5 | # | 4.2 | ! | |||
| Tennessee | 1,620 | ‡ | 83.4 | 15.1 | ! | ‡ | |||
| Texas | 8,300 | 21.2 | 68.2 | 9.2 | ! | ‡ | |||
| Utah | 900 | ‡ | 97.4 | ‡ | ‡ | ||||
| Vermont | 340 | # | 100.0 | # | # | ||||
| Virginia | 1,980 | ‡ | 76.8 | 21.3 | # | ||||
| Washington | 2,140 | ‡ | 92.0 | # | 6.0 | ! | |||
| West Virginia | 740 | ‡ | 99.0 | ‡ | # | ||||
| Wisconsin | 2,040 | ‡ | 90.9 | 7.1 | # | ||||
| Wyoming | 330 | ‡ | 98.1 | # | ‡ | ||||
| # Rounds to zero. | |||||||||
| ! Interpret data with caution. The standard error for this estimate is equal to 30 percent or more of the estimate's value. | |||||||||
| ‡ Reporting standards not met. | |||||||||
| 1 Other includes American Indian/Alaska Native, non-Hispanic; Asian, non-Hispanic; Native Hawaiian or Other Pacific Islander, non-Hispanic; or two or more races, non-Hispanic. | |||||||||
| NOTE: Black includes African American and Hispanic includes Latino. Detail may not sum to totals because of rounding. | |||||||||
| SOURCE: U.S. Department of Education, National Center for Education Statistics, Schools and Staffing Survey (SASS), "Public School Principal Data File," 2007–08. | |||||||||
